Nottingham Forest made defender Yohan Benalouane Martin O’Neill’s first signing, after bringing him in from Leicester City.

Leicester City fans have warned Nottingham Forest over their new signing, Yohan Benalouane.
Benalouane became Forest’s first signing under Martin O’Neill earlier today, with the defender expected to step in and improve the Reds’ defence.
Forest have been left short at the back at times this season, with Danny Fox having to be converted into a centre-back by Aitor Karanka.
As a result, O’Neill made signing a new central defender his top priority after taking charge at the City Ground and Leicester’s Benalouane was his top target.
Forest moved quickly to secure the Tunisian, but not all Foxes fans think he will go on to be a success, even in the Championship.
Benalouane has barely featured at Leicester this season, so may not be entirely match sharp upon his arrival at Forest.
He could make his debut at the weekend though, when O’Neill’s side take on Bristol City.
